Visitor Numbers to Gangwon East Coast Beaches Increase by 11.8% This Year

A total of 8.39 million visitors went to the Gangwon East Coast beaches in South Korea this summer, marking an 11.8% increase from the previous year. Notable increases in visitor numbers were reported in several regions, including Gangneung, Donghae, Samcheok, Yangyang, Sokcho, and Goseong. Among 83 beaches on the East Coast, 53 have closed for the season, while 30 beaches, including some in Sokcho and Yangyang, will remain open until the following weekend.
